A tiller like I have in my signature line should work well for you. It is a 48" tiller, so it will cover your tire tracks well(as your tractor is 45 inches wide).
I noticed that you have 3 PTO speeds, use the lowest setting as the tiller is designed for 540 rpm.

I also noticed that your tractor is designed for Cat.0 or Cat. 1 implements, I would stick with Category 1 implements. That way if you get another small tractor in the future, the implement will work.

You can pretty much use any Cat 1 3 point implement, as long as the tractor can handle it. I mean you wouldn't be able to pull a two bottom plow. A tiller will likely work OK but won't get very deep.
